• 제목/요약/키워드: Electronic Hardware

Search Result 1,040, Processing Time 0.021 seconds

Implementation of FPGA-based Accelerator for GRU Inference with Structured Compression (구조적 압축을 통한 FPGA 기반 GRU 추론 가속기 설계)

  • Chae, Byeong-Cheol
    • Journal of the Korea Institute of Information and Communication Engineering
    • /
    • v.26 no.6
    • /
    • pp.850-858
    • /
    • 2022
  • To deploy Gate Recurrent Units (GRU) on resource-constrained embedded devices, this paper presents a reconfigurable FPGA-based GRU accelerator that enables structured compression. Firstly, a dense GRU model is significantly reduced in size by hybrid quantization and structured top-k pruning. Secondly, the energy consumption on external memory access is greatly reduced by the proposed reuse computing pattern. Finally, the accelerator can handle a structured sparse model that benefits from the algorithm-hardware co-design workflows. Moreover, inference tasks can be flexibly performed using all functional dimensions, sequence length, and number of layers. Implemented on the Intel DE1-SoC FPGA, the proposed accelerator achieves 45.01 GOPs in a structured sparse GRU network without batching. Compared to the implementation of CPU and GPU, low-cost FPGA accelerator achieves 57 and 30x improvements in latency, 300 and 23.44x improvements in energy efficiency, respectively. Thus, the proposed accelerator is utilized as an early study of real-time embedded applications, demonstrating the potential for further development in the future.

Performance Improvement of Cumulus Parameterization Code by Unicon Optimization Scheme (Unicon Optimization 기법을 이용한 적운모수화 코드 성능 향상)

  • Lee, Chang-Hyun;kim, Min-gyu;Shin, Dae-Yeong;Cho, Ye-Rin;Yeom, Gi-Hun;Chung, Sung-Wook
    • The Journal of Korea Institute of Information, Electronics, and Communication Technology
    • /
    • v.15 no.2
    • /
    • pp.124-133
    • /
    • 2022
  • With the development of hardware technology and the advancement of numerical model methods, more precise weather forecasts can be carried out. In this paper, we propose a Unicon Optimization scheme combining Loop Vectorization, Dependency Vectorization, and Code Modernization to optimize and increase Maintainability the Unicon source contained in SCAM, a simplified version of CESM, and present an overall SCAM structure. This paper tested the unicorn optimization scheme in the SCAM structure, and compared to the existing source code, the loop vectorization resulted in a performance improvement of 3.086% and the dependency vectorization of 0.4572%. And in the case of Unicorn Optimization, which applied all of these, the performance improvement was 3.457% compared to the existing source code. This proves that the Unicorn Optimization technique proposed in this paper provides excellent performance.

Modified AES having same structure in encryption and decryption (암호와 복호가 동일한 변형 AES)

  • Cho, Gyeong-Yeon;Song, Hong-Bok
    • Journal of Korea Society of Industrial Information Systems
    • /
    • v.15 no.2
    • /
    • pp.1-9
    • /
    • 2010
  • Feistel and SPN are the two main structures in a block cipher. Feistel is a symmetric structure which has the same structure in encryption and decryption, but SPN is not a symmetric structure. In this paper, we propose a SPN which has a symmetric structure in encryption and decryption. The whole operations of proposed algorithm are composed of the even numbers of N rounds where the first half of them, 1 to N/2 round, applies a right function and the last half of them, (N+1)/2 to N round, employs an inverse function. And a symmetry layer is located in between the right function layer and the inverse function layer. In this paper, AES encryption and decryption function are selected for the right function and the inverse function, respectively. The symmetric layer is composed with simple matrix and round key addition. Due to the simplicity of the symmetric SPN structure in hardware implementation, the proposed modified AES is believed to construct a safe and efficient cipher in Smart Card and RFID environments where electronic chips are built in.

Design of Smartfarm Environment Controller Using Fuzzy Control Method and Human Machine Interface for Livestock Building (퍼지 제어법과 HMI를 이용한 축사용 스마트팜 환경 제어기 설계)

  • Byeong-Ro Lee;Ju-Won Lee
    • Journal of the Institute of Convergence Signal Processing
    • /
    • v.23 no.3
    • /
    • pp.129-136
    • /
    • 2022
  • The most important part of the smart livestock building system is to maintain a breeding environment so that livestock can grow to high quality despite changes in the internal and external atmospheric environment. Especially, it is very important to maintain the temperature and humidity in the livestock building because various diseases occur during the summer and winter. To manage the environment suitable for livestock, a smartfarm system for livestock building is applied, but it is very expensive. In this study, we propose a hardware design and control method for low cost system based on HMI and fuzzy control. To evaluate the performance of the proposed system, we did a simulation experiment in the atmospheric conditions of summer and winter. As a result, it showed the performance of minimizing the temperature and humidity stress of livestock. And when applied to the livestock building, the proposed system showed stable control performance even in the change of the external atmospheric environment. Therefore, as with these results, if proposed system in this study is applied to the smart farm system, it will be effective in managing the environment of livestock building.

Design of Low-Complexity FSM based on Viterbi for Optimum Bluetooth GFSK Signal Receiver (최적의 Bluetooth GFSK 신호 수신을 위한 Viterbi 기반 저복잡도 FSM 설계)

  • Kwon, Taek-Won;Lee, Kyu-Man
    • Journal of Digital Convergence
    • /
    • v.20 no.1
    • /
    • pp.185-190
    • /
    • 2022
  • Bluetooth is a common wireless technology that is widely used as a connection medium between various consumer electronic devices. The Bluetooth receiver usually adopts a Viterbi algorithm to improve signal-to-noise ratio performance, but requires complex hardware and calculations for continuous search and estimation for the irrational modulation indexes at the transmission. This paper proposes a non-coherent maximum estimation based 8-State Viterbi FSM to solve these complexity problems. The proposed optimal Viterbi FSM can detect Gaussian frequency-shfit keying symbol without any prior information and estimation for the modulation indexes. The HV1/HV2 packets are used for the estimation of the proposed algorithm and the simulation results have shown performance improvements with about 2dB for 10-3 BER compared to other ideal approaches such as decision direct method.

Analyses of Security into End-to-End Point Healthcare System based on Internet of Things (사물인터넷 기반의 헬스케어 시스템의 종단간 보안성 분석)

  • Kim, Jung Tae
    • Asia-pacific Journal of Multimedia Services Convergent with Art, Humanities, and Sociology
    • /
    • v.7 no.6
    • /
    • pp.871-880
    • /
    • 2017
  • Recently, service based on internet is inter-connected and integrated with a variety of connection. This kind of internet of things consist of heterogenous devices such as sensor node, devices and end-to end equipment which used in conventional protocols and services. The representative system is healthcare system. From healthcare appliance used by IoT, patient and doctor can utilize healthcare information with safety and high speed management. It is very convenient management to operate mobility. But it induced security and vulnerability issues because it has small memory capacity, low power supply and low computing power. This made impossible to implement security algorithm with embedded engine based on hardware. Nowdays, we can't realize conventional standard algorithm due to these kinds of reasons. From the critical issues, it occurred security and vulnerability issues. Therefore, we analysed and compared with conventional method and proposed techniques. Finally, we evaluated security issues and requirement for end-to-end point healthcare system based on internet of things.

Current Status of Augmented Reality Picture Books and Preschooler's Immersion (증강현실 그림책 현황과 유아의 몰입도)

  • Han, You Me;Won, Soon Ok
    • Journal of Information Technology Applications and Management
    • /
    • v.29 no.1
    • /
    • pp.47-57
    • /
    • 2022
  • The purpose of this study is to analyze the current status of augmented reality picture books, which have been steadily developed since 2010, as a genre of electronic picture books, and to reveal how children's immersion in augmented reality picture books differs from paper picture books. To this end, 30 augmented reality picture books on the market were analyzed according to genre, life theme, implementation method, and augmented reality scene ratio. As a result of the study, it was found that the genre of picture books was in the order of information fairy tales, daily fairy tales, and historical fairy tales, and there were no traditional or fantasy fairy tales. Animals and plants accounted for about half of the life topics, and in some cases, there were only a few or no other life topics. In the augmented reality implementation scene, it consisted of only one page in the early days, but all pages are now possible to implement augmented reality due to technology development, production cost reduction, and improved hardware performance of smartphones. It was found that the augmented reality implementation method used CD-ROM in the early days, but gradually became possible to implement using only mobile phones and tablets that were easy for readers to access. In addition, after presenting four picture books to eight 5-year-old infants, the immersion time was measured and the immersion behavior was observed. As a result, augmented reality picture books showed higher immersion[immersion time, immersion behavior] than paper picture books, but compared by literature genre, life fairy tales were higher in paper picture books and natural fairy tales in augmented reality picture books. It was higher when presenting augmented reality picture books after presenting paper picture books according to the order of presentation of picture book types. The results of this study suggest that more diverse life topics and augmented reality picture books in the genre of children's literature should be developed to increase the utilization of augmented reality picture books. In addition, considering that there are differences in immersion between types, literary genres, and reading experience [presentation order], it is expected to increase the educational effect by using picture books complementarily.

A Study of the Application of Machine Learning Methods in the Low-GloSea6 Weather Prediction Solution (Low-GloSea6 기상 예측 소프트웨어의 머신러닝 기법 적용 연구)

  • Hye-Sung Park;Ye-Rin, Cho;Dae-Yeong Shin;Eun-Ok Yun;Sung-Wook Chung
    • The Journal of Korea Institute of Information, Electronics, and Communication Technology
    • /
    • v.16 no.5
    • /
    • pp.307-314
    • /
    • 2023
  • As supercomputing and hardware technology advances, climate prediction models are improving. The Korean Meteorological Administration adopted GloSea5 from the UK Met Office and now operates an updated GloSea6 tailored to Korean weather. Universities and research institutions use Low-GloSea6 on smaller servers, improving accessibility and research efficiency. In this paper, profiling Low-GloSea6 on smaller servers identified the tri_sor_dp_dp subroutine in the tri_sor.F90 atmospheric model as a CPU-intensive hotspot. Applying linear regression, a type of machine learning, to this function showed promise. After removing outliers, the linear regression model achieved an RMSE of 2.7665e-08 and an MAE of 1.4958e-08, outperforming Lasso and ElasticNet regression methods. This suggests the potential for machine learning in optimizing identified hotspots during Low-GloSea6 execution.

Research on development of electroencephalography Measurement and Processing system (뇌전도 측정 및 처리 시스템 개발에 관한 연구)

  • Doo-hyun Lee;Yu-jun Oh;Jin-hee Hong;Jun-su chae;Young-gyu Choi
    • The Journal of Korea Institute of Information, Electronics, and Communication Technology
    • /
    • v.17 no.1
    • /
    • pp.38-46
    • /
    • 2024
  • In general, EEG signal analysis has been the subject of several studies due to its ability to provide an objective mode of recording brain stimulation, which is widely used in brain-computer interface research with applications in medical diagnosis and rehabilitation engineering. In this study, we developed EEG reception hardware to measure electroencephalograms and implemented a processing system, classifying it into server and data processing. It was conducted as an intermediate-stage research on the implementation of a brain-computer interface using electroencephalograms, and was implemented in the form of predicting the user's arm movements according to measured electroencephalogram data. Electroencephalogram measurements were performed using input from four electrodes through an analog-to-digital converter. After sending this to the server through a communication process, we designed and implemented a system flow in which the server classifies the electroencephalogram input using a convolutional neural network model and displays the results on the user terminal.

LTE-Cat.M1 Conformity Test in Sounding Rocket Communication Systems (Sounding Rocket 통신 시스템에서의 LTE-Cat.M1 사용 적합성 시험)

  • Seung-Hwan Lee;Tae-Hoon Kim;Hyemin Kim;Da Wan Kim
    • The Journal of the Convergence on Culture Technology
    • /
    • v.10 no.4
    • /
    • pp.589-594
    • /
    • 2024
  • In this paper, we introduce the results of the Sounding Rocket LTE communication test using the LTE-Cat.M1 module. The developed LTE data transmission/reception system consists of Mission-Mounted Equipment(Payload) and Ground Observation Equipment(GOE), and the delay rate was secured based on the time between data measured when received from the GOE by constantly transmitting data from the Payload at a speed of 10 Hz. In order to increase the accuracy of the actual flight test, ground network delay rate tests, hardware internal delay rate tests, and ground tests were performed. As a result of the flight test, it was confirmed that the handover failed in the upward phase and the communication was lost for 13 seconds, and then the parachute was deployed and the communication was reconnected in a situation with a constant positional displacement. LTE-Cat.M1 technology is expected to be utilized for descent phase observation missions or data backup during Sounding Rocket missions.